Acts 27:7-9
New American Standard Bible
7 When we had sailed slowly for a good many days, and with difficulty had arrived off Cnidus, (A)since the wind did not permit us to go farther, we sailed under the shelter of (B)Crete, off Salmone; 8 and with difficulty (C)sailing past it, we came to a place called Fair Havens, near which was the city of Lasea.
9 When considerable time had passed and the voyage was now dangerous, since even (D)the [a]fast was already over, Paul started admonishing them,

- Acts 27:9 I.e., Day of Atonement in September or October, which was a dangerous time of year for navigation
